Вставка, удаление, обновление записей в базе данных.
Метод ExecuteReader() извлекает объект чтения данных, который позволяет просматривать результаты SQL-оператора Select с помощью потока информации, доступного только для…
Метод ExecuteReader() извлекает объект чтения данных, который позволяет просматривать результаты SQL-оператора Select с помощью потока информации, доступного только для…
Теперь, когда мы разобрались с ролью объекта подключения, можно рассмотреть, как отправлять SQL-запросы в базу данных. Тип SqlCommand (порожденный…
Первое, что нужно сделать при работе с поставщиком данных — это установить сеанс с источником данных с помощью объекта…
Генератор поставщиков данных .NET позволяет создать единую кодовую базу с помощью обобщенных типов доступа к данным. Более того, посредством…
Ниже мы будем выполнять запросы к простой тестовой базе данных SQL Server с именем AutoLot. Эта база данных будет…
В ADO.NET используется многоуровневая архитектура, которая обращается вокруг небольшого числа ключевых концепций, таких как объекты Connection, Command и DataSet….
ADO.NET — нечто большее, чем надстройка над каким-нибудь существующим API-интерфейсом. Сходство с ADO минимально; классы и методы доступа к…
Одно из наиболее неожиданных средств приложений Silverlight с повышенной доверительностью — возможность создавать объекты COM и применять их для…
Приложения с повышенной доверительностью — это специальный тип приложений, выполняющихся вне браузера. От обычных они отличаются тем, что имеют…
На первый взгляд, приложение вне браузера выглядит совсем не так, как обычное приложение Silverlight, однако на самом деле в…
Как вы уже знаете, код каждого приложения Silverlight находится в файле XAP. Надстройка браузера загружает файл ХАР с веб-сервера…
При объединении элементов HTML и Silverlight в одном и том же визуальном пространстве необходимо приложить дополнительные усилия для правильной…
В примерах из предыдущей статьи приложение Silverlight обращалось к браузеру для манипулирования элементами HTML. Один из недостатков этого способа…
Приложения Silverlight работают в собственной, тщательно изолированной, среде и потому избавлены от болезненных проблем несовместимости, терзающих разработчиков традиционных браузерных…
Разработка шаблонов и пользовательских элементов управления в Silverlight практически аналогична разработке в WPF. Ознакомтесь со статьями в следующей теме…
При использовании класса DrawingSurface только для рисования статических сцен вы упускаете наиболее важные преимущества трехмерной модели. Приложение можно сделать…
При создании достаточно сложного трехмерного объекта (хотя бы такого, как куб в примерах из предыдущих статей) необходимо управлять огромным…
В предыдущих статьях рассматривалось использование класса BasicEffect для тонирования фигур разными цветами или наложения на них текстуры. Но для…
Каждый пиксельный шейдер рисует точки, входящие в треугольник, с помощью некоторой формулы. В объекте BasicEffect используется довольно простой, но…
Для прорисовки всего лишь одного треугольника нужно позаботиться о буфере вершин, эффектах, видах и проекциях. Треугольник всегда плоский поэтому…